Various Sorts Of Stretches for Improved Versatility



When it involves increasing your range of motion, it's practical to include a range of stretches right into your routine. Dynamic extends resemble the activities of your sport, while static stretches concentrate on particular muscle groups.

Dynamic stretches entail moving your body through a series of movement, like high knees or strolling lunges. Static stretches entail holding a setting for a period of time, such as a seated ahead bend to stretch your hamstrings. Both kinds of stretches can boost your adaptability and aid avoid injuries.

One more type of stretch that can be useful for martial musicians is proprioceptive neuromuscular facilitation (PNF) extending. This kind of extending entails contracting and unwinding your muscle mass while extending, which can assist you accomplish a much deeper stretch than traditional stretching techniques.

PNF stretching can be finished with a partner or with a resistance band. Bear in mind to heat up before extending and never ever press on your own also hard, as overstretching can lead to injury.

Incorporating a variety of stretches right into your routine can aid you attain your flexibility goals and improve your performance in fighting styles.
